h1. I18n::Backend::InlineForms
|
2
|
+
|
3
|
+
This repository contains the I18n InlineForms backend and support code that has been extracted from the "I18n":http://github.com/svenfuchs/i18n.
|
4
|
+
|
5
|
+
h2. Installation
|
6
|
+
|
7
|
+
For Bundler put the following in your Gemfile:
|
8
|
+
|
9
|
+
<pre>
|
10
|
+
gem 'i18n-inline_forms'
|
11
|
+
</pre>
|
12
|
+
|
13
|
+
Next create a active record model named @Translation@ with the Rails Generator.
|
14
|
+
Your migration should look like this:
|
15
|
+
|
16
|
+
<pre>
|
17
|
+
class CreateTranslations < InlineForms::Migration
|
18
|
+
def self.up
|
19
|
+
create_table :translations do |t|
|
20
|
+
t.string :locale
|
21
|
+
t.string :key
|
22
|
+
t.text :value
|
23
|
+
t.text :interpolations
|
24
|
+
t.boolean :is_proc, :default => false
|
25
|
+
|
26
|
+
t.timestamps
|
27
|
+
end
|
28
|
+
end
|
29
|
+
|
30
|
+
def self.down
|
31
|
+
drop_table :translations
|
32
|
+
end
|
33
|
+
end
|
34
|
+
</pre>
|
35
|
+
|
36
|
+
With this translation model you will be able to manage your translation, and add new translations or languages through
|
37
|
+
it.
|
38
|
+
|
39
|
+
To load @I18n::Backend::InlineForms@ into your Rails application, create a new file in *config/initializers* named *locale.rb*.
|
40
|
+
|
41
|
+
A simple configuration for your locale.rb could look like this:
|
42
|
+
|
43
|
+
<pre>
|
44
|
+
require 'i18n/backend/inline_forms'
|
45
|
+
I18n.backend = I18n::Backend::InlineForms.new
|
46
|
+
</pre>
|
47
|
+
|
48
|
+
A more adavanced example (Thanks Moritz), which uses YAML files and InlineForms for lookups:
|
49
|
+
|
50
|
+
<pre>
|
51
|
+
require 'i18n/backend/inline_forms'
|
52
|
+
I18n.backend = I18n::Backend::InlineForms.new
|
53
|
+
|
54
|
+
I18n::Backend::InlineForms.send(:include, I18n::Backend::Memoize)
|
55
|
+
I18n::Backend::InlineForms.send(:include, I18n::Backend::Flatten)
|
56
|
+
I18n::Backend::Simple.send(:include, I18n::Backend::Memoize)
|
57
|
+
I18n::Backend::Simple.send(:include, I18n::Backend::Pluralization)
|
58
|
+
|
59
|
+
I18n.backend = I18n::Backend::Chain.new(I18n::Backend::Simple.new, I18n.backend)
|
60
|
+
</pre>
|
61
|
+
|
62
|
+
h2. Usage
|
63
|
+
|
64
|
+
You can now use @I18n.t('Your String')@ to lookup translations in the database.
